How they compare

Malta currently reports 0.0011 units per person against 0.0011 units per person in Tajikistan, a difference of 0 units per person.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 65 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Tajikistan ahead.

Malta ranks 24th and Tajikistan ranks 25th of 189 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Malta averaged higher in 6 and Tajikistan in 1.
